Description
This course provides you with an opportunity to undertake work-integrated learning and gain industry experience with a host organisation closely related to your Masters program.
At the end of the internship you will provide a summative report of your experiences and work examples completed during the internship.
The internship requires a total commitment of 100-150 hours of work with a host organisation and may normally be taken in first or second semester. Internship opportunities are advertised via the School of the Arts and Media Internship Newsletter. Alternatively you may approach a relevant organisation to apply for an internship. Prior to seeking an internship, you should attend an internship information session run by the School of the Arts and Media.

To be eligible for this course, you must:
- have successfully completed at least 24 units of credit;
- have a minimum WAM of 70;
- be enrolled in the Master of PR & Advertising (8281) or the Master of Journalism & Communication (8232).
Enrolment is by approval of the School, conditional on approval of an internship placement and meeting the eligibility requirements above.
